A professional Torx key set made from S2 alloy steel with a non-slip coating. The set contains the seven most popular sizes from T9 to T30, providing a comprehensive solution for servicing and assembly work.
S2 steel is characterised by increased hardness and resistance to twisting. Compared with standard tool steel, it provides greater strength when working with over-tightened or seized screws. This steel is used in professional tools intended for intensive use.
The Torx system uses a six-point star profile that distributes torque over a larger contact area than standard screws. This minimises the risk of stripping the screw recess and allows greater tightening force. The profile is widely used in electronics, automotive and domestic appliances.
A special coating on the key shaft increases friction between the hand and the tool. This prevents the key from slipping during work in difficult conditions, such as contact with oil or moisture. The coating improves control over the tool and reduces hand fatigue during prolonged use.
The set includes the seven most popular Torx sizes (T9, T10, T15, T20, T25, T27, T30), which cover around 90% of applications in typical workshop and DIY work. This eliminates the need to buy individual keys and ensures readiness for most servicing tasks.

Before starting work, check the marking on the screw - the number after the letter T (e.g. T20) indicates the key size. The key should fit into the screw recess without play and without needing to be forced. An incorrectly chosen size can damage the screw profile and make it impossible to remove.
Torx keys should be stored in a dry place, protected from moisture. After working in an environment containing oils or chemicals, it is advisable to wipe the keys with a dry cloth. The keys should not be used as levers or have their arm extended with an additional tool - this can cause permanent deformation.
During use, the key should be inserted to the full depth of the screw recess. Work should be carried out with a steady motion, without jerking. For seized screws, penetrating oil can be used, and a few minutes should be allowed before trying again to remove them.
The Torx Plus standard (marked IP instead of T) has a modified profile with thinner star points. Standard Torx keys are not fully compatible with Torx Plus screws and vice versa. Before buying, check which type of screws are used in the equipment being serviced.
